个人介绍
● 熟悉并掌握 React/Vue 全家桶,熟悉其框架底层原理设计
● 掌握并利用 NodeJS 开发脚本工具,具备全栈开发能力
● 具备小程序、H5 Webapp 以及移动端开发经验
● 熟悉前端工程化(Webpack/Rollup/Vite),对构建工具有深入了解
工作经历
2019-04-01 -至今杭州光云资深前端
1. 保证团队的基建工作,开发业务的同时,赋能增效,提高团队开发效率 2. 利用 NodeJS 开发 CLI 工具以及脚本工具供团队使用(接口发布系统、文件工具) 3. 开发并维护公司的组件库,持续进行优化,版本控制,更新迭代 4. 开发各类插件(扩展)供团队使用(编辑器扩展、Webpack 插件)
教育经历
2014-09-01 - 2018-07-01华东交通大学理工学院计算机科学与技术本科
1. 两次国家励志奖学金 2. 一次国家奖学金
技能
2022.03-至今 该项目主要是为 ERP 商家内部提供商品数据管理,包括供销商、分销商两端的切换,提供供货、补货、铺货等一系列操作,快速上架到各类电商平台。 工作内容 ● 为项目提供架构,搭建基础开发环境 ● 提供基础组件服务,收录业务组件10+ ● 基础业务开发(商品管理) 工作亮点 ● 统一打通各类平台的铺货数据(效率90%) ● 优化系统性能,提供并完成项目定制化需求
2022.06 - 至今 该项目是业务发展过程中,用户使用系统调研过程中产生出来的一个工具,帮助用户提高数据转换的能力。多个 Excel 文件数据进行不同规则的组合数据,并最终输出新的 Excel 文件。 工作内容 ● 支持多个文件,每个文件可能存在上万条数据的组合 ● 支持 Excel 中的图片链接地址转成可视图片 工作亮点 ● 对用户进行现场调研,发现用户痛点,产出更优业务体验 ● 采用分片技术缓解一次性处理数据量过大的崩溃问题 ● 采用 Web Worker 进行图片的请求并压缩,减少主线程的压力
2019.04 - 至今 该项目主要为电商商家对接各个平台的商品服务,提供给商家采购、仓储、库存、交易、财务、报表以及打印等全套商品信息流转服务,极大提高商家(工厂)的运作效率。 工作内容 ● 负责采购、库存、报表以及财务的模块开发,负责团队的代码审核 ● 对已有 jQuery 的页面进行渐进式的 Vue 重构,并完成测试上线 ● 提供公共组件团队使用,对项目的文档梳理以及完善开发流程 工作亮点 ● 对已有的项目构建完全进行重构,从 UMD 开发模式转变为模块化开发,以及从 Gulp 构建模式兼容到 Webpack 构建方式,目前团队所有模块均在使用 ● 负责 ERP 前端组件库的开发,从0到1构建团队组件库的开发流程以及文档,目前团队组件已收录基础组件20+,业务组件15+,并维护组件的优化工作,目前团队均在使用 ● 利用 NodeJS 开发团队内部 CLI 工具进行项目的接口式发布,为团队项目发布上线节省时间30% ● 对新入职同事进行项目开发文档的指导以及问题的梳理解决